Page 102 - LA VOCE DELLA TERRA PIÙ_tecnologia-stem-coding_4-5
P. 102

IL CODING PRIMA DEL COMPUTER




                     CODICI E SEGRETI






                   Per “parlare” con il computer occorre conoscere un
                   particolare  codice di comunicazione, chiamato  “lin-
                   guaggio di programmazione”.
                   I codici sono stati inventati molto tempo prima del
                   computer: pensa, per esempio, ai codici segreti, che

                   già in passato si usavano per far sì che i nemici non
                   potessero comprendere i messaggi.
                   Per interpretare un messaggio in codice, infatti, è ne-

                   cessario conoscerne la chiave. Facciamo un esempio.



                   Ecco un messaggio crittografato, cioè nascosto.







                              EKCQ COKEK                                                     Un messaggio crittografato è
                                                                                             un messaggio che è stato “na-
                                                                                             scosto”. Il termine crittografia,
                                                                                             infatti, deriva dall’unione di due
                                                                                             parole greche: kryptós, che si-
                                                                                             gnifica nascosto, e gráphein,
                   Per interpretarlo occorre conoscere la chiave utilizzata                  che significa scrivere.
                   per generare il codice segreto con cui è stato scritto.



                   In questo caso la chiave è piuttosto semplice. Osserva lo schema:


                     Ordine alfabetico internazionale
                     Or  dine alf   abetico inter      nazionale

                      A B C D E F G H I J K L M N O P Q R S T U V W X Y Z





                      C D E F G H I J K L M N O P Q R S T U V W X Y Z A B

                     Ordine alfabetico modificato
                     Or  dine alf   abetico modificato



                   La prima riga di lettere corrisponde all’ordine alfabetico che cono-
                   sci bene. La seconda riga, invece, inizia dalla lettera C.


             100
   97   98   99   100   101   102   103   104   105   106   107